1994 XR100 when I was 12.  It was by far the toughest bike I have ever owned.  It wouldn't be fair to call another bike bulletproof after owning the xr100.  Mine survived one crazy wild 12 year old (and his friends) until I was 16 and NEVER had a problem with it.  NEVER did any engine work.  Still sold it for $1000 and it was only $2000 new.  What a bike.
